Поделиться через


-removeintchecks

Включает или отключает проверку переполнения для целых операций с целыми числами.

Синтаксис

-removeintchecks[+ | -]  

Аргументы

Срок Определение
+ | - Необязательно. Этот -removeintchecks- параметр приводит к тому, что компилятор проверяет все целые вычисления для ошибок переполнения. Значение по умолчанию — -removeintchecks-.

Указание -removeintchecks или -removeintchecks+ предотвращение проверки ошибок и может ускорить вычисление целых чисел. Однако без проверки ошибок и переполнения емкостей типов данных неправильные результаты могут храниться без возникновения ошибки.
Установка -removeintchecks в интегрированной среде разработки Visual Studio
1. Выбор проекта в обозревателе решений. В меню Проект выберите пункт Свойства.
2. Щелкните вкладку "Компиляция ".
3. Нажмите кнопку "Дополнительно ".
4. Измените значение флажка "Удалить целочисленное переполнение ".

Пример

Следующий код компилирует и отключает Test.vb целочисленную проверку переполнения ошибок.

vbc -removeintchecks+ test.vb  

См. также